Books on the Bay 2025: A Coastal Celebration of Literature

by Tumi Makgale
February 15, 2025

Books on the Bay 2025 is a joyful celebration of literature happening in Simon’s Town from March 14th to 16th. With over 30 famous authors attending, it promises exciting talks, book launches, and cultural experiences that shine a light on the town’s rich history. Attendees can look forward to engaging discussions, like those with popular cartoonists Zapiro and Gado, and the unveiling of the final Spud book by John van de Ruit. This festival is not just for book lovers; it welcomes everyone to enjoy the beauty of the coast while diving into important topics and community spirit.

Celebrating a Historical Milestone in Simon’s Town

by Thabo Sebata
April 19, 2024

The Dido Valley Development in Simon’s Town, South Africa, is a housing project worth R170 million, offering housing opportunities to 600 Redhill and Luyolo beneficiaries. The project represents a symbol of recovery and reparation, enabling the Luyolo community to reclaim their ancestral home in Simon’s Town and catering to the needs of the Redhill community. The City’s comprehensive housing allocation policy ensures a fair and transparent distribution of housing opportunities, with the project set for completion in June 2026.

Assegaai Submarine Museum to Relocate to Simon’s Town

by Michael Jameson
August 24, 2023

The Assegaai Submarine Museum, Africa’s only submarine museum, has announced the reopening of its doors and relocation to Simon’s Town, South Africa. The museum has been closed to the public since 2015 due to the need for maintenance, but the relocation, made possible by two cradles, will allow visitors to get an upclose look at the mysterious underwater vessels.

Redhill Community Celebrates a New Chapter with Dido Valley Housing Project

by Serjio Zakharoff
May 17, 2023

On May 17, 2023, the Redhill informal settlement celebrated a momentous occasion with the City’s Dido Valley housing development. The beneficiaries, along with local dignitaries, received the first keys to their new homes. The project has a budget of R170 million and includes 600 housing opportunities. Five hundred of these homes are subsidized Breaking New Ground (BNG) houses reserved for Redhill beneficiaries, while the remaining 100 homes are designated for Luyolo land claimants.
